Assistant General Manager Resume
In order to write a strong assistant general management resume, you need to understand what your selected qualifications are, and then list what you have accomplished to show your management potential to a hiring company looking to bring a job seeker onboard that is a good investment in the their organization.
For instancce, if you are in retail or the food service industry, show that you are familiar with restaurant operations, such as front of the house or back of the house. For technology, it is vitally important that you show your proficient knowlege of Point of System (POS) system management, inventory tracking and sales reporting. If you have accounting skills, you will want to show your ability to forecast financial performance, control budgets, and manage employee payroll. Beyond these areas, you need to show your management potential in the areas of staff management, from hiring and training to scheduling and delegating.
